A First War Pair To The Canadian Field Artillery; Wounded 1918 Auction He was awarded the Queen'sBritish War Medal (302334 GNR. S. S. FRYER. C. F. A.); and Victory Medal (302334 GNR. S. S. FRYER. C. F. A.). Un mounted, original ribbons with safety pin attachments, dark patina on the BWM, better than extremely fine. Accompanied by a Canadian Field Artillery Cap Badge (bronze, maker marked "CARON BROS MONTREAL 1915" on the reverse, 51 mm x 64 mm, intact lugs), the badge also better than extremely fine.
